'Atomic Blonde' Review | The Reel Roundup

Atomic Blonde isn't particularly original, borrowing heavily from the espionage action-thrillers that have come before, not to mention director David Leitch's own debut film, the deliriously violent and utra-cool John Wick. The novelty here, of course, is having a female lead character, and while even that has been done before — see Luc Besson's La Femme Nikita — Atomic Blonde makes a compelling case for why the concept deserves another go-round.
